Questions worth answering up front

Does my voter data ever leave my computer?

No. Reading the roll, matching the fields and generating slips all happen locally. The app keeps an encrypted working copy on your machine, deleted automatically within 48 hours — see the Privacy Policy for exactly what's kept and for how long.

Which states and languages are supported?

Marathi, Gujarati and Rajasthan rolls have dedicated pipelines. Any scanned roll with no text layer — from any state — is read with OCR, verified against real pages in eleven languages so far. Older roll formats go through the legacy pipeline.

What if a job fails partway through?

You're only charged once a job completes successfully. If a paid job fails, the amount is credited straight back to your wallet — no request needed.

Can I get my wallet balance back?

Yes, on request, back to the payment method it came from — subject to a ₹10 minimum and the return window Razorpay allows on the original payment. Full terms are in the Refund Policy.

What does the app run on?

Windows today, as a single installer with an auto-updater built in. It ships as one binary — no separate Python install required.
